The latest 0.8 TsFile format looks like:
Notice that, we have to add a marker to distinguish what kind of structure the next part of data is: 0 is chunk group footer, 1 is chunk header and 2 means no data left.
For more information, you can run tsfile/example/src/main/java/cn/edu/tsinghua/tsfile/TsFileSequenceRead. The class helps to print the file format: e.g.,
